AppCreator Platform enables custom online database applications with entities, fields, and relationships. Domain-specific data structures can be modeled without starting from scratch for every application. Typical examples include requirements, contacts, recruitment, or internal process applications.
Custom applications combine entities and relationships into usable business applications. Teams can adapt lists, detail views, filter queries, graphs, dashboards, data entry, and help text to the specific use case.
Fine-grained permissions, workflow rules, notifications, and inline help support productive application operation in organizations. Internal applications can be provided and evolved in a controlled way.
AppCreator is aimed at organizations that want to bring business applications closer to domain teams. Instead of maintaining information in spreadsheets or mismatched standard tools, teams can model applications that fit the process more closely.
Personalized views, filters, graphs, and dashboards make data usable for different roles. Teams can edit, evaluate, and share data across departments in a controlled way.
The platform is designed for central business applications and can be used as a hosted solution or in their own environments. Roles, permissions, and data models can grow with the applications.
